										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h2>Current Exchange Rates</h2>
<p>As of March 12, 2026, the dollar to naira black market exchange rate stands at ₦1,410 for buying and ₦1,420 for selling. This marks a notable development in Nigeria&#8217;s currency landscape, reflecting ongoing economic pressures and market dynamics.</p>
<h2>Official Rates and Recent Changes</h2>
<p>In contrast, the official dollar to naira exchange rate was recorded at ₦1,376.19 per dollar on March 11, 2026. This figure indicates a recent appreciation of the Naira, which gained ₦25.21 or 1.8% against the dollar in the official market. Such fluctuations are indicative of the broader economic conditions affecting currency valuation in Nigeria.</p>
<h2>Market Dynamics</h2>
<p>The black market operates independently of the official foreign exchange framework regulated by the Central Bank of Nigeria. Black market operators are currently buying the United States dollar at ₦1,410 and selling it at ₦1,420, creating a spread of ₦10 between the buying and selling rates. This disparity highlights the ongoing challenges in accessing foreign currency through official channels.</p>
<h2>Influencing Factors</h2>
<p>The dollar to naira exchange rate is influenced by various factors, including import demand, limited official forex supply, inflation, and market sentiment. The Central Bank of Nigeria does not recognize the parallel market, which complicates the situation further for individuals and businesses seeking to exchange currency.</p>
